SUMMARY:
Camped near the Trashiyangsi river by the CHOTEN KORRA chorten, with locals preparing the site; routes planned to reach Shingbe in four days, near Me La, with a possible crossing to Singhi Dzong. On 29–30 July they halted at Trashiyangsi to arrange rations and dry bird skins (sent to Bumthang), while bridge repairs were ordered; on 31 July they moved toward Shapang.

CONTENT:
Down, the valley became prettier, near Trashiyangsi we found pines again. The Trashiyangsi river is a fine one, probably as big as the Kuru Chu, only much clearer. After crossing it we followed it up to where a huge white chorten is built, & then on half a mile beyond. The chorten is called CHOTEN KORRA. Camp is pitched in a beautiful place near the river, & has been well prepared for us by the local nyerpa or dzongpen. They certainly have an eye for camp sites these people. We immediately enquired about routes on arrival, & find we should reach Shingbe easily in four days: that Shingbe is very close to the Me La, & that from a day's march below Shingbe we can get across country to Singhi Dzong. Whether mules will get across or not remains to be seen. All that is most satisfactory, & just what we wanted, & better than we expected.

29th July. Halted Trashiyangsi. Not much rain. Made arrangements for rations for the men for 14 days to go with us. Bridge over the river here in a pretty poor state, but being repaired by H.H.'s orders for us to cross.

30th July Halted Trashiyangsi: Got nearly all our bird skins dried, packed up & sent off to Bumthang. A fair day, with only a few heavy showers now & then.
